I wanted to know what strategies to use for solving some of the Pat sections, how to differentiate the angles... solve the key hole section. Any help would be appreciated.

Thanks in advance🙂
 
I would get barrons DAT book specifically for the PAT section, they give you good strategies for all of the sections and if I remember it is not expensive. As for the angles, focus on the vertex of the angles, and for the obtuse angles, compare them to 90 and 180 degrees, I found that to be helpful. Also look at the answers and narrow them down, for example, most of the time, out of the four answers there will be two options for the smallest angle; figure out which is smaller and you have eliminated half of your answer choices right there.
